What makes Semaglutide Raw Powder suitable for research applications?

The high purity level (≥99%) and lyophilized form provide researchers with maximum formulation flexibility and consistent results. Unlike pre-formulated products, raw powder allows for custom dosage development and novel delivery system exploration without interference from existing excipients.

How should Semaglutide Raw Powder be stored to maintain stability?

Store the powder at -20°C or lower in sealed, moisture-proof containers protected from light exposure. Proper storage conditions preserve the peptide's biological activity and extend shelf life, ensuring reliable research outcomes throughout extended study periods.

Can Semaglutide Raw Powder be used for both preclinical and clinical research?

Yes, pharmaceutical-grade material meeting appropriate purity and quality standards can support both preclinical studies and clinical trial applications. However, clinical use requires additional regulatory approvals and compliance with specific good clinical practice guidelines.
